What Are the Signs and Symptoms of Amyloidosis?

The symptoms of amyloidosis depend largely on the organs affected by amyloid deposits. Common signs include persistent fatigue, unexplained weight loss, and swelling in the ankles and legs due to fluid retention. Many patients experience shortness of breath, especially during physical activity, as the heart or lungs become compromised. Numbness, tingling, or pain in the hands and feet may indicate nerve involvement, a condition known as peripheral neuropathy.

Other symptoms can include an enlarged tongue, difficulty swallowing, changes in skin appearance such as bruising or thickening, and irregular heartbeat. Kidney involvement often leads to foamy urine due to protein loss, while gastrointestinal symptoms like diarrhea, constipation, or nausea may occur when the digestive system is affected. Because these symptoms overlap with many other conditions, amyloidosis is often misdiagnosed or detected late in its progression.

What Are the First Warnings of Amyloidosis and Available Treatment Options?

Early warning signs of amyloidosis are often subtle and easily overlooked. Unexplained fatigue that does not improve with rest, unintentional weight loss, and persistent swelling are among the first indicators. Some individuals notice a change in their ability to perform everyday tasks, such as climbing stairs or walking short distances, due to reduced stamina and muscle weakness.

Early detection is essential because treatment options are most effective when the disease is identified before significant organ damage occurs. Diagnostic procedures typically include blood and urine tests to detect abnormal proteins, imaging studies, and tissue biopsies to confirm amyloid deposits. Once diagnosed, treatment focuses on managing symptoms and slowing the progression of the disease.

Treatment approaches vary depending on the type of amyloidosis. For AL amyloidosis, chemotherapy or stem cell transplantation may be used to target the abnormal plasma cells producing amyloid proteins. AA amyloidosis treatment involves addressing the underlying inflammatory condition, such as rheumatoid arthritis or chronic infection. Hereditary amyloidosis may be managed with medications that stabilize or reduce amyloid protein production, and in some cases, liver transplantation is considered. Supportive care, including medications for heart failure, kidney disease, and pain management, plays a crucial role in improving patient outcomes.

Is There a Connection Between Amyloidosis and Crohn’s Disease?

Amyloidosis can develop as a secondary condition in patients with chronic inflammatory diseases, including Crohn’s disease. This type, known as AA amyloidosis, occurs when prolonged inflammation triggers the overproduction of serum amyloid A protein, which then accumulates in organs. While not all Crohn’s disease patients will develop amyloidosis, those with long-standing, poorly controlled inflammation are at higher risk.

Symptoms of AA amyloidosis in Crohn’s disease patients may include worsening kidney function, persistent diarrhea, and unexplained weight loss. Regular monitoring and effective management of Crohn’s disease through medication and lifestyle changes can reduce the risk of developing secondary amyloidosis. If amyloidosis is suspected, healthcare providers will conduct specific tests to confirm the diagnosis and initiate appropriate treatment to manage both conditions.

Why Is Early Detection of Amyloidosis So Important?

Early detection of amyloidosis significantly improves the chances of successful treatment and slows disease progression. When diagnosed in the early stages, patients have more treatment options available, and the risk of irreversible organ damage is reduced. Delayed diagnosis often results in advanced organ dysfunction, limiting treatment effectiveness and worsening the overall prognosis.

Patients who experience unexplained symptoms such as fatigue, swelling, shortness of breath, or changes in urination should seek medical evaluation promptly. Healthcare providers may recommend screening for individuals with risk factors, including a family history of amyloidosis, chronic inflammatory diseases, or certain genetic markers. Early intervention allows for timely management strategies that can preserve organ function and enhance quality of life.

How Is Amyloidosis Diagnosed and Monitored?

Diagnosing amyloidosis requires a combination of clinical evaluation, laboratory tests, and imaging studies. Blood and urine tests can detect abnormal protein levels, while imaging techniques such as echocardiograms, MRIs, and CT scans help assess organ involvement. A definitive diagnosis typically requires a biopsy, where a small tissue sample is examined under a microscope for amyloid deposits.

Once diagnosed, ongoing monitoring is essential to track disease progression and treatment response. Regular follow-up appointments, repeat imaging, and laboratory tests help healthcare providers adjust treatment plans as needed. Patients are encouraged to report new or worsening symptoms promptly to ensure timely intervention and optimal disease management.
